Development of off-line programming system for spot welding robot

Off-line programming system for robots are required to have functions that determine application conditions, select application tools, plan robot arrangement and simulate the programmed data during robot operation. A CAD/CAM/CAE system which satisfies these requirements is discussed. A correction method for mechanical errors and set position errors of a robot is provided. Set position error of a robot is the difference between the set position data which is made by CAD/CAM/CAE system versus the actual factory floor set position. Concerning the correction of mechanical errors, a method is developed that achieves the desired results easily without any measuring devices. By analyzing the deflection variation produced by different loads, the modulus of elasticity of individual linkages is found.
